| part of speech: |
verb |
| inflections: |
traveled, traveling, travelled, travelling, travels |
| definition 1: |
to journey from place to place.
My father traveled to many countries.- synonyms:
- go, journey, tour
- similar words:
- cruise, fly, roam, trek, visit, voyage
|
| definition 2: |
to move forward in any way.
Cars travel fast on this highway.- synonyms:
- advance, go, move, proceed, progress
- similar words:
- head, pass, ride, run
|
| definition 3: |
to journey over.
We traveled twenty miles on yesterday's bicycle trip.We traveled the country on our vacation.- synonyms:
- cover
- similar words:
- cross, go, pass, track

| part of speech: |
noun |
| definition 1: |
the act of traveling.
Travel is an exciting way to learn about life in other countries.- similar words:
- journey, sightseeing, touring
|
| definition 2: |
(plural) trips or journeys.
Our travels took us through Europe and the Middle East.- synonyms:
- journeys
- similar words:
- expeditions, tours, trips, voyages
